Double-save by City Islanders keeper against Saint Louis topped weekly poll

TAMPA, Fla. – Harrisburg City Islanders goalkeeper Sean Lewis has claimed the USL Fans’ Choice Save of the Week for Week 25 of the 2017 season as his fantastic double-save in a 2-1 victory against Saint Louis FC on Saturday night at Toyota Stadium – Saint Louis finished top of the weekly online poll.

Deputizing for regular starter Brandon Miller, Lewis came up big in the 39th minute as Harrisburg held a 1-0 lead on the road, first getting down well to turn a shot by Saint Louis’ Dragan Stojkov toward the left post. Lewis then recovered quickly to close down the rebound chance by Tony Walls to keep the hosts off the board.

Lewis received 72 percent of the poll conducted online at USLSoccer.com that concluded on Thursday morning. Vancouver Whitecaps FC 2 goalkeeper Sean Melvin finished second for excellent tip-save to deny OKC Energy FC’s Coady Andrews, part of a seven-save shutout that earned USL Team of the Week honors on Tuesday. Real Monarchs SLC goalkeeper Connor Sparrow, who on Monday signed with Real Salt Lake, took third for his tremendous double-save to deny the Portland Timbers 2’s Gio Calixtro and Augustine Williams late to preserve a point on the road for the Western Conference leaders.
